使用Vue显示博客文章步骤解析_显示博客文章的步骤解析_定义变量存储当前页码和每页显示文章数量
使用Vue显示博客文章的步骤解析
想在Vue项目中展示博客文章?没问题,只需跟着这些简单的步骤来做:
1. 创建Vue组件
给博客文章搭个“家”。在你的Vue项目目录里,新建一个组件文件,给它起个名字,比如“BlogPost.vue”。
2. 获取博客数据
然后,你需要找到博客文章的数据。可以通过调用API或者其他方法来获取。记得,你可以在组件的某个生命周期钩子中使用axios来发送HTTP请求哦。
3. 渲染博客文章内容
得到了数据之后,就可以把它“贴”到组件里面去了。在你的Vue主组件里,使用v-for指令来遍历数据,循环渲染每篇文章。
4. 优化用户体验
用户体验不能忽视,来点小花招提升一下吧!比如,加个加载动画,来个分页功能啥的。看个简单的加载动画示例,感受一下~
步骤详解
一、创建Vue组件
创建一个Vue组件,假设你已经有一个Vue项目了,新建一个组件文件,比如叫做“BlogPost.vue”。
二、获取博客数据
通过API请求获取博客数据,在Vue组件的生命周期钩子中,用axios发起请求。
三、渲染博客文章内容
在你的主组件中使用v-for指令来遍历数据,显示每一篇博客文章。
四、优化用户体验
为了提升用户体验,可以添加一些实用功能,比如加载动画和分页。
使用Vue显示博客文章的步骤包括:创建Vue组件、获取博客数据、渲染博客文章内容以及优化用户体验。通过这些步骤,你可以在Vue项目中高效地展示博客文章,并提供良好的用户体验。
常见问题解答
1. 如何使用Vue显示博客文章?
步骤 | 解释 |
---|---|
创建Vue实例 | 使用Vue构造函数创建实例,并传入配置对象。 |
渲染模板 | 使用Vue的模板语法插入数据和指令。 |
传递数据 | 通过Ajax获取数据并传递给Vue实例。 |
2. 如何动态加载博客文章并显示在Vue中?
- 使用生命周期钩子发送Ajax请求获取数据。
- 在模板中使用插值语法渲染数据。
- 在生命周期钩子中执行其他操作。
3. 如何实现博客文章的分页功能?
- 定义变量存储当前页码和每页显示文章数量。
- 使用计算属性计算总页数和当前页的文章列表。
- 使用过滤器格式化日期等信息。